The government news agency Tasnim reported on Sunday evening, June 3, citing the Tehran Revolutionary Court, that the initial ruling in the case known as "the Ekbatan kids" has been issued, with four of the "main defendants" sentenced to death for the charge of "corruption on earth."

According to Tasnim, the charges against nine defendants in this case, who were imprisoned due to the killing of "Arman Ali-Vardi," a pro-government Basij member, include "inflicting knife wounds, disturbing public order, widespread disruption of national security, conspiracy to commit crimes against internal security, distributing Molotov cocktails, inflicting stone blows on Arman Ali-Vardi, assaulting Arman Ali-Vardi, and propaganda activities against the regime."

Based on this report, the Tehran Revolutionary Court sentenced defendants numbered one to four in the case to death for the charge of "corruption on earth," while defendants numbered five to nine received prison sentences ranging from one to five years and additional penalties.

Branch 15 of the Tehran Revolutionary Court, presided over by Judge Abolqasem Salavati, sentenced four of the defendants in the "Ekbatan neighborhood" case to death for the charge of "corruption on earth," while the criminal court had previously stated that the attribution of murder to the defendants had not been definitively proven and that the possibility of issuing a retribution sentence was not available.

The Mizan news agency, affiliated with the judiciary of the Islamic Republic, attempted to justify the issuance of this ruling in a report on Sunday. According to this report, the case was handled in two parallel jurisdictions; the criminal court addressed the murder charges, while the Revolutionary Court dealt with security-related charges, including corruption on earth. Mizan claimed that after both the forensic medical commission and the intelligence department stated that it was impossible to determine who inflicted the fatal blow on Arman Ali-Vardi, the criminal court acquitted three of the defendants of participation in the murder and sentenced three others to pay blood money and imprisonment. However, in the parallel process, the Revolutionary Court sentenced the same defendants to death for the charge of corruption on earth.

According to the HRANA news agency, Milad Armon, Navid Najaran, Mehdi Imani, and Seyed Mohammad Mahdi Hosseini are the four individuals who have received death sentences. The other four defendants in this case, Amir Mohammad Khoshghab, Alireza Barmarzpournak, Alireza Kafayi, and Hossein Nemat, were each sentenced to five years in prison, two years of imprisonment for propaganda against the regime, two years of prohibition from activities in cyberspace, and two years of prohibition from residing in Tehran and Alborz.
